#df1e04 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#df1e04 is composed of 87.5% red, 11.8%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86.5% magenta, 98.2%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 7.1 degrees, a saturation of 96.5% and a lightness of 44.5%. #df1e04 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3c08 with #bf0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

Shades and Tints of #df1e04
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0100 is the darkest color, while #fff8f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#df1e04
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#766e6d is the less saturated color, while #df1e04 is the most saturated one.
